Conclusions
-
1.
The cyclization of o-carboxybenzylferrocene in the presence of PC15 gave the ferrocene analog of anthrone -Fc-anthrone.
-
2.
The oxidation of Fc-anthrone gave Fc-anthraquinone and Fc-hydroxyanthrone.
